Furious 7 is arguably the most significant film in the franchise. It marked the final appearance of Paul Walker, who tragically passed away during filming. The production team’s decision to complete the film using CGI and Walker’s brothers, combined with the emotional tribute at the end ("See You Again"), turned the movie into a cultural phenomenon. It grossed over $1.5 billion worldwide, making it one of the highest-grossing films of all time [1].

Open directories are completely unvetted. Unlike legitimate streaming platforms or official digital storefronts, there is no guarantee that a file labeled as a movie actually contains video content. Cybercriminals frequently use popular movie titles as bait, naming malicious executable files (such as .exe , .scr , or .bat files) after popular films.
